How to Pronounce "a trouble shared is a trouble halved"

expression

UH TRUH-buhl SHAIRD iz UH TRUH-buhl HAVD
UH TRUB-uhl SHAIRD iz UH TRUB-uhl HAAVD

Definition

This expression means that when you share your problems with someone, it makes them feel less heavy or difficult to deal with.
